Lunchtime Supervisor
St Barnabas Church of England School · Wellingborough · North Northamptonshire
Job description
Contract Details
6 hours per week, Term Time Only
About This Role
We are currently seeking a caring, passionate and professional Lunchtime Supervisor, to work with and support children during the lunch period, to ensure safety, behaviour and organisation. Through this appointment, we hope to strengthen the support we provide all children, to enable their development, both academically and emotionally. We are therefore looking to appointment someone who shares in this enthusiasm and can contribute effectively to our vision.
We are seeking someone who:
- Is enthusiastic, approachable, friendly and positive about their contribution to our whole school community;
- Has the ability to work effectively, flexibly and independently
- Shows initiative and creativity in different situations;
- Is passionate about children’s safety and well-being;
- Is keen to support the ethos of a Church school.
